I test drove the A3 s-line saloon s-tronic and it was lovely to drive. The things I didn't like about were that it just felt a lot smaller inside than a 3 series and the window size was smaller so the top of the door was level with my shoulder whereas in the 3 series you sat a bit higher and had better visibility

So went with another 3 series and I pick it up on Monday :-)
